How can organizations effectively balance the need to align employee goals and incentives with customer satisfaction metrics, while also ensuring that employees are motivated and engaged in their work?
Organizations can effectively balance the need to align employee goals and incentives with customer satisfaction metrics by creating a clear link between employee performance and customer outcomes. This can be achieved by setting specific, measurable goals that directly impact customer satisfaction and tying incentives to these metrics. Additionally, organizations should prioritize regular feedback and communication with employees to ensure they understand the importance of customer satisfaction and feel motivated to contribute to it. Finally, fostering a positive work culture, providing opportunities for growth and development, and recognizing and rewarding employee achievements can help keep employees motivated and engaged in their work while also driving customer satisfaction.
